
This chocolate peanut butter cheesecake with nuts is one of those desserts that always gets people talking. It blends the rich depth of chocolate with the smooth, nutty creaminess of peanut butter in every bite. Whether you're serving it at a birthday, holiday gathering, or just because it's Wednesday, this cheesecake is always the showstopper on the table.
I first baked this on a whim for a friend’s potluck and now it’s a top-requested dessert in my family. It disappeared in minutes and I knew it was a keeper.
Ingredients
- Cream cheese: at room temperature gives the cheesecake its creamy body and smooth finish
- Granulated sugar: balances the strong chocolate and peanut flavors
- Large eggs: bind the filling and help it set with the right texture
- Crushed chocolate chip cookies: create a deep flavorful crust that complements the filling
- Melted unsalted butter: binds the crust for a firm bite
- Peanut butter: adds the signature flavor and creamy contrast
- Chopped nuts: like walnuts or pecans provide crunch and a toasted finish
- Vanilla extract: lifts the aroma and rounds out the flavor

Step-by-Step Instructions
- Prepare the Crust:
- Crush the chocolate chip cookies until fine then stir with melted butter in a large bowl until all crumbs are coated evenly. Press the mixture firmly into the base of a springform pan using your fingers or a flat-bottomed glass. Bake in a preheated oven at moderate heat for about ten minutes then cool completely
- Blend the Cream Cheese and Sugar:
- Place the cream cheese into a large mixing bowl. Beat using an electric mixer until fluffy and free of lumps then add sugar and continue mixing for several minutes until completely smooth
- Incorporate the Eggs One at a Time:
- Crack the eggs into a small bowl to avoid shells then add them to the batter one by one. Mix thoroughly between each addition and scrape down the sides of the bowl to make sure everything is evenly blended
- Add the Peanut Butter and Vanilla:
- Spoon in the peanut butter and pour in the vanilla extract. Mix until the filling becomes rich smooth and uniform in color. This step gives the cheesecake its unforgettable flavor
- Pour and Smooth the Batter:
- Transfer the peanut butter filling into the cooled crust. Use a spatula to level the top and eliminate any air pockets. This ensures a consistent bake
- Bake the Cheesecake:
- Place the pan in the center of the oven and bake until the outer edges are firm but the center still wobbles gently. Turn off the oven and leave the cheesecake inside with the door slightly ajar for an hour to cool gradually
- Cool and Refrigerate:
- Bring the cheesecake to room temperature on the counter before covering and chilling it in the fridge for at least four hours. Overnight is best for maximum flavor and texture
- Top and Serve:
- Before serving sprinkle with chopped nuts for a toasty crunch. Slice with a hot wet knife for clean cuts. Serve and enjoy every creamy nutty bite
Storage Tips
Store leftovers in the fridge wrapped tightly with plastic wrap or inside an airtight container to prevent moisture loss. It stays fresh for nearly a week To freeze slice the cheesecake and wrap each piece in plastic then foil. Thaw in the fridge for a few hours before serving

Ingredient Substitutions
If you’re out of chocolate cookies try graham crackers or oat biscuits for a lighter crust No peanut butter Try almond or sunflower seed butter for a different but equally creamy twist Dairy free cream cheese works well here just make sure it’s a full fat version
Serving Suggestions
Serve it with a drizzle of warm chocolate sauce for an indulgent touch Top with whipped cream and berries for a balance of richness and freshness Offer a coffee pairing like dark roast or espresso to cut the sweetness
Cultural Context
This dessert nods to classic American flavor pairings where chocolate and peanut butter have long been a nostalgic combo. Cheesecake itself has roots in European baking but took on this fun twist stateside with regional spins like this nutty version
Frequently Asked Questions About Recipes
- → Can I substitute peanut butter with another spread?
Yes, almond butter, cashew butter, or even tahini can be used. Each brings its own unique flavor and creamy texture.
- → How do I prevent cracks on the cheesecake surface?
Allow the cheesecake to cool gradually in the oven and avoid overbaking. Chilling overnight also helps set it properly.
- → What kind of nuts work best for topping?
Walnuts, pecans, or almonds add great texture and flavor. Choose your favorite or mix for variety.
- → Can I freeze this dessert for later?
Absolutely. Wrap it tightly in plastic and foil, then freeze for up to 3 months. Thaw in the fridge before serving.
- → Is a springform pan necessary?
Yes, a springform pan helps release the dessert cleanly. It also ensures even baking and a tidy presentation.